The minors are the future and hope of our country. Their thought, mind, and body are all growing, and consequently they need the care, love and guidance from adults. One important aspect of our efforts to enhance and improve the building of minors'ideological and moral qualities is to give them more humanistic solicitude so as to create a better environment for their development. The Young Pioneers of China is an organization for the benefits of the youth in China. Emphasizing the humanistic solicitude in the Young Pioneers'moral education is the basic requirement of Marxist philosophy. It is necessary for the healthy growth of the youth; it is the intrinsic requirement of the development of moral education; it is also the requirement of times.This paper, based on the research results of many predecessors, and on the current situation of youth's ideological and moral development and of the Yong Pioneers'moral education work, analyses the lack of humanistic solicitude in the current Yong Pioneers'moral education, discusses the basic ways to reinforce the humanistic solicitude in the future, attempts to make theoretical contribution to the development and improvement of pertinence and efficiency of the Yong Pioneers'moral education, and to the further implementation of ideological and moral education and quality education for the minor.Currently, the general condition of ideological and moral development of the minors in China is positive and promising. Minors in China have strong sense of independence, social participation, equality, tolerance, and self-improvement; they crave for self-perfection, and they especially care about respects from others, cares and love based on esteem. However after some research and study, we also find problems in some aspects, such as the lack of sense of public morality, love for working, sense of hard struggle and thrift, love for others and honesty, and the tendency to egoism, and money-worship and so on. The higher grade they are in, the more they know about morality, but the worse they behave. Their moral behaviour contradicts their moral sense. The problems in the moral development of the minors actually reflect the problems in our education system and society. The lack of humanistic solicitude in moral education, including the Young Pioneers'moral education, for so long a period is an important cause of these problems. The author believes that there are lacks of humanistic solicitude in the value, goal, content, method, process and assessment of moral education and in the development of the moral education personnel in the Yong Pioneers.
